โฆ Synopsis
This paper presents an analysis of turbine blade breakage in an engine starting motor[ Fractographic analysis\ _nite element analysis and fractographic quantitative calculation of beach marks have been per! formed[ The analysis shows that the fractures are due to _rst order bending vibration fatigue damage[ No defects were found at the fractured section of blade[ The e}ective preventive measure is the removal of the {{dead crank|| standard that is seldom used in real service[ ร 0888 Elsevier Science Ltd[ All rights reserved[
